Tata Motors is set to launch the much awaited Tata H5 SUV at Auto Expo 2018, tomorrow in India. The Tata H5 SUV is likely to be offered in two seating configurations and will be powered by a Fiat sourced engine that will be available in two power tunes. The H5 is also known internally as the Tata Harrier, while the two body style configurations are known as Tata Q501 and Q502. The 5-seat Tata Q501 will rival the likes of Hyundai Creta and the Jeep Compass while the 7-seat Q502 will rival the Honda CR-V and the Hyundai Tucson. The Tata H5 SUV is underpinned by a heavily localized Land Rover Discovery Sport’s LS550 platform. This lightweight monocoque chassis will aid ride quality, handling and minimize body roll. The H5 SUV will be available in two body styles and will get two seating configurations – 5-seat and 7-seat. The Tata H5 will debut the company’s ‘IMPACT Design 2.0’ philosophy and will come with design highlights like 3D hexagonal grille with the humanity line, LED projector headlamps, massive alloy wheels, sloping roofline and LED tail lamps. The Tata H5 SUV will be propelled Fiat’s 2.0-litre MultiJet II diesel engine, mated to a 6-speed manual gearbox. This engine is expected to come with two different power tunes to suit the dynamics of the Q501 and Q502. On the Tata Q501, it will produce 140 BHP of power and 320 Nm of peak torque. On the other hand, this engine will pump out 170 BHP of max power and 350 Nm of peak torque. As far as pricing is concerned, the Tata Q501 (Hyundai Creta rival) is expected to be priced between INR 9 lakh to INR 13 lakh (ex-showroom). On the other hand, the Tata Q502 (Jeep Compass & Honda CR-V rival) is expected to be priced between INR 12 lakh to INR 18 lakh (ex-showroom).
